Output 8a1bb898d616b60663bab7b9d2811a559a811283d73b44c9deded1b1ad8b90bc:12

value
39610545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ad708cd31ba523d06c8800cb69905126a9e7b8c6 OP_EQUAL
address
MPiDxjZZarHkhUqidmEEwrPhAERZbNwB6E
transaction
8a1bb898d616b60663bab7b9d2811a559a811283d73b44c9deded1b1ad8b90bc
spent
true